Kenya Solar Panel Costs: Factors & Trends

The price of solar panel systems in Kenya is changing considerably, influenced by a combination of several factors. Initially , high import taxes significantly increased costs, but recent national policies have begun to ease this burden. The type of devices selected plays a significant role; monocrystalline panels are usually more premium than polycrystalline alternatives . Installation charges also vary , depending on the complexity of the project and the location . Furthermore, currency rate instability can impact the overall purchase . Today, a small system (under 5kW) can cost anywhere from KES 80,000 to KES 250,000, while larger setups can exceed KES 500,000. Looking ahead, trends suggest a gradual decline in prices due to increased competition and innovative advancements.
